The ten highest-paying jobs in Texas in 2024

Texas is consolidating its position as one of the states with the highest job growth in the United States. The Texas Workforce Commission reports record numbers in 2023.

The data show an all-time high in the civilian workforce and a steady increase in new jobs over the past 27 months.

Against this positive backdrop, the question arises: what are the highest-paying jobs in the Lone Star State?

The best jobs

According to the Bureau of Labor Statistics (BLS), the 10 highest-paying jobs are:

  • RadiologistsWith a median annual salary of $327,850, these professionals diagnose and treat diseases using medical imaging.
  • CardiologistsTopping the list, cardiologists earn a median annual salary of $323,310 for their work in diagnosing, treating and preventing heart disease.
  • Chief ExecutivesLeadership responsibilities in companies or organizations are rewarded with an average annual salary of $298,140.
  • Ophthalmologists: Their work in eye health, including surgeries and treatments, earns them an average annual salary of $291,320.
  • Obstetricians and Gynecologists: With an average annual salary of $287,330, these professionals care for women’s health, from pregnancy to the treatment of reproductive system diseases.
  • Dentists: Oral health care has a median annual pay of $287,240.
  • Pathologists: Their work diagnosing diseases through laboratory analysis earns them an average annual salary of $278,140.
  • Surgeons: Surgical care of injuries and illnesses is rewarded with a median annual salary of $276,680.
  • Dermatologists: Skin, hair and nail experts earn a median annual salary of $276,120.
  • Neurologists: Their work in diagnosing and treating nervous system disorders earns them an average annual salary of $275,700.
